Early in the morning in a camp for over 5,000 internally displaced persons in an Episcopal Church compound in Wau, South Sudan, a child wakes up, covering their head with a blanket. Most of the families here were displaced by violence early in 2017, after a larger number took refuge in other church sites when widespread armed conflict engulfed Wau in June 2016.
Caritas South Sudan has been supporting the displaced, while at the same time officials of the diocese have participated in a mediation effort coordinated by the South Sudan Council of Churches, which includes the Roman Catholic Church.
